雲伺服器為了保證安全,對外不提供外網通路的端口,往往需要加上跳闆機或者堡壘機,要不然就是搭建VPN,這裡隻講一下跳闆機的搭建。
需要的資源:
1、公司一台可以提供外網服務的伺服器
2、阿裡雲等雲伺服器
配置的步驟:
1、使用xshell登入到跳闆機,為了秘鑰檔案的安全,将進階下面的這幾項直接勾上

2、修改~/.ssh/config 檔案,修改的指令為:
vi ~/.ssh/config
檔案的内容
Host tiaobanji
HostName XXX
Port XXX
User XXX
Host web_master
HostName XXXX
port XXXX
User XXXX
ProxyCommand ssh root@tiaobanji -W %h:%p
其中:
Host 主機名稱
HostName 主機的外網Ip
Port 主機登入的端口号
User 主機登入的使用者名
ProxyCommand :代理執行的指令
3、使用 ssh web_master 指令就可以登入到雲服務上,因為Xshell勾選了進階選項,是以需要雙方密碼。
ssh web_master
ssh username@目标機器ip -p 22 -o ProxyCommand='ssh -p 22 username@跳闆機ip -W %h:%p'